More about the book
The book presents a bold critique of Hinduism and its entrenched caste system, advocating for social justice and equality. Written in 1936, it challenges the status quo and calls for the annihilation of caste, making it a seminal work in Indian political thought. Ambedkar's arguments highlight the need for reform and the importance of recognizing human dignity, positioning the text as a crucial piece in the discourse on social justice and human rights in India.
